Transaction e93e985f8931edbfd2ce9098e2264df4e3c10215a0dd30a28f73d41f5e9f8905

1 Input
2 Outputs
  • e93e985f8931edbfd2ce9098e2264df4e3c10215a0dd30a28f73d41f5e9f8905:0
  • value  426755
    address  3EWBXeSfLryZ3FMGh3DxtrniAzMjSQn9sK
  • e93e985f8931edbfd2ce9098e2264df4e3c10215a0dd30a28f73d41f5e9f8905:1
  • value  25261912
    address  3Dtkg1jLmULm6tAFCcJP4hv8ew3gbENfuX